2.—(1) The National Heritage Act 1980(1) shall be amended as follows.
(2) In sections 2(1), 7(1) and (2), 8(1), 9(5) and (6), 10(1), (2) and (3) and 12(2) and in paragraphs 5(2), 6 and 7(4) of Schedule 1, for “the Secretary of State”, wherever occurring, substitute “the Ministers”.
(3) In sections 4(3), 5(3), 9(1) and (3) and 16(1), (2)(e) and (5), for “the Secretary of State”, wherever occurring, substitute “either of the Ministers”.
(4) In sections 2(1), 9(5) and 10(1) for the words “him”, “he”, “his” and “has” substitute “them”, “they”, “their” and “have” respectively.
(5) In section 9(2), for “the Secretary of State”, in the first place where it occurs, substitute “either Minister”.
(6) In section 9(4), for “the Secretary of State”, substitute—
(a)in the first place where it occurs, “Either of the Ministers”;
(b)in the second place where it occurs, “the Ministers”; and
(c)in the third place where it occurs, “the Minister”.
(7) In section 14(1), for “the Secretary of State” substitute “the Ministers or either of them”.
(8) In section 16—
(a)in subsections (3) and (4), for “The Secretary of State shall not” substitute “Neither of the Ministers shall”; and
(b)in subsection (4), for “the Secretary of State”, in the second place where it occurs, substitute “the Minister”.
(9) In section 18(2), at the end insert the following definition:—
